百度生态工具解析:分享与统计的深度应用指南

浅析使用百度分享和百度统计:开发者视角的生态工具深度解析

一、百度分享:社交传播的轻量化解决方案

1.1 核心功能与技术架构

百度分享作为社交化传播工具,通过嵌入网页的JavaScript SDK实现内容一键分享至微信、微博、QQ等主流平台。其技术架构基于异步加载机制,核心代码库(如bdshare.js)仅20KB,支持动态加载社交平台图标与分享计数功能。

代码示例:基础嵌入实现

  1. <!-- 引入百度分享JS库 -->
  2. <script src="https://bdimg.share.baidu.com/static/js/shell_v2.js?cdnversion=453344"></script>
  3. <!-- 配置分享参数 -->
  4. <script>
  5. window._bd_share_config = {
  6. "common": {
  7. "bdSnsKey": {},
  8. "bdText": "分享标题",
  9. "bdDesc": "分享描述",
  10. "bdUrl": "https://example.com",
  11. "bdPic": "https://example.com/logo.png"
  12. },
  13. "share": [{
  14. "bdSize": 16,
  15. "bdPopupMode": true
  16. }]
  17. };
  18. with(document)0[(getElementsByTagName('head')[0]||body).appendChild(createElement('script')).src='https://bdimg.share.baidu.com/static/api/js/share.js?cdnversion='+~(-new Date()/36e5)];
  19. </script>
  20. <!-- 分享按钮容器 -->
  21. <div class="bdsharebuttonbox">
  22. <a href="#" class="bds_weixin" data-cmd="weixin"></a>
  23. <a href="#" class="bds_tsina" data-cmd="tsina"></a>
  24. </div>

1.2 开发者进阶配置

  • 自定义样式:通过CSS覆盖默认样式,实现与网站UI的深度融合
  • 事件监听:使用BDShare.callback捕获分享成功事件,实现积分奖励等交互逻辑
  • 移动端适配:结合viewport元标签与媒体查询,确保在小屏幕设备上的操作体验

实战建议

  • 在电商场景中,可将商品ID动态绑定至bdUrl参数,实现精准流量追踪
  • 通过A/B测试不同分享文案(bdText)的转化率,优化传播效果

二、百度统计:数据驱动的决策引擎

2.1 全链路数据采集体系

百度统计构建了从用户访问到行为转化的完整数据链,其核心模块包括:

  • 基础访问数据:PV/UV、跳出率、平均停留时间
  • 来源分析:直接访问、搜索引擎、外部链接
  • 转化追踪:自定义事件、电商交易、表单提交

技术实现要点

  1. // 基础跟踪代码(需放置在</head>前)
  2. var _hmt = _hmt || [];
  3. (function() {
  4. var hm = document.createElement("script");
  5. hm.src = "https://hm.baidu.com/hm.js?siteid=您的站点ID";
  6. var s = document.getElementsByTagName("script")[0];
  7. s.parentNode.insertBefore(hm, s);
  8. })();
  9. // 自定义事件追踪
  10. _hmt.push(['_trackEvent', 'category', 'action', 'label', value]);

2.2 高级分析功能应用

2.2.1 用户路径分析

通过”页面流”功能可视化用户访问轨迹,识别关键转化节点。例如:

  • 电商网站可分析从商品列表到支付完成的路径损耗
  • SaaS产品可追踪免费试用到付费转化的决策链路

2.2.2 漏斗模型构建

  1. // 定义电商转化漏斗
  2. _hmt.push(['_setFunnel', 'purchase', [
  3. '/cart.html', // 购物车页
  4. '/checkout.html',// 结算页
  5. '/pay.html' // 支付页
  6. ]]);

2.2.3 自定义变量应用

支持设置5个自定义变量(_setCustomVar),实现精细人群划分:

  1. // 记录用户会员等级
  2. _hmt.push(['_setCustomVar', 1, 'MemberLevel', 'Gold', 3]);

三、工具协同的增效策略

3.1 数据闭环构建

将百度分享的传播数据与百度统计的访问数据关联:

  1. 在分享链接中添加UTM参数:
    1. https://example.com?utm_source=baidu_share&utm_medium=weixin
  2. 在百度统计中配置”来源分类”规则,自动识别社交传播来源

3.2 性能优化方案

  • 异步加载:通过async属性优化分享按钮的加载性能
    1. <script async src="https://bdimg.share.baidu.com/static/js/shell_v2.js"></script>
  • 数据采样:对高流量网站启用统计采样功能,减少服务器负载

3.3 安全合规实践

  • 遵守GDPR要求,在隐私政策中明确数据收集范围
  • 通过_hmt.push(['_setAutoPageview', false])禁用自动页面统计,实现手动控制

四、典型场景解决方案

4.1 电商网站优化

  • 分享激励:用户分享后发放优惠券(通过分享回调事件触发)
  • 转化追踪:在支付成功页埋点,统计不同渠道的ROI

4.2 内容平台运营

  • 热门内容识别:通过统计”页面热度”指标,优化内容推荐策略
  • 社交传播分析:对比不同平台的分享转化率,调整运营资源分配

4.3 企业官网建设

  • 表单追踪:监控各表单字段的弃填率,优化用户体验
  • 移动端适配:通过设备类型分析,针对性优化移动端页面

五、常见问题与解决方案

5.1 分享计数不准确

  • 原因:跨域限制或缓存问题
  • 解决:确保分享按钮代码与主站同域名,或使用JSONP方式获取计数

5.2 统计数据延迟

  • 优化:启用实时报告功能(需企业版权限),或缩短数据上报间隔

5.3 移动端兼容性问题

  • 适配方案:使用响应式设计,或为不同设备类型创建单独的统计站点

六、未来发展趋势

  1. AI赋能分析:基于用户行为的智能预测与异常检测
  2. 隐私计算:在合规前提下实现跨平台数据价值挖掘
  3. 低代码集成:通过可视化界面降低技术使用门槛

本文通过技术解析与实战案例,系统阐述了百度分享与百度统计的工具特性与应用方法。对于开发者而言,掌握这两款工具的深度配置能力,可显著提升数据驱动决策的效率;对于企业用户,则能通过精细化运营实现流量价值的最大化。建议持续关注百度统计的API更新,探索更多个性化分析场景。